Lead and cadmium were known to be eluted from some imported gold-decorated glassware, which was bonded at a quarantine station. Elution of lead and cadmium was confirmed to be occurred from the gold-decorated portion, but not from glass itself. No elution of these heavy metals was observed from gold-decorated glassware in the market.
